um: vector: Add dynamic tap interfaces and scripting
Provide functionality roughly compatible with the existing qemu ifup scripting: * invocation of an ifup script. The interface name is passed as the first and only argument * allocating tap interfaces on the fly if they are not explicitly specified Signed-off-by: Anton Ivanov <anton.ivanov@cambridgegreys.com> Signed-off-by: Richard Weinberger <richard@nod.at>
